Package: reportbug
Version: 7.1.1
Severity: grave
Justification: renders package unusable
Dear Maintainer,
reportbug GTK interface in fresh debian install with MATE is unusable. First it
crashes with error:
Gtk-Message: Failed to load module "canberra-gtk-module"
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/usr/bin/reportbug", line 2233, in <module>
main()
File "/usr/bin/reportbug", line 1107, in main
return iface.user_interface()
File "/usr/bin/reportbug", line 2149, in user_interface
package, severity, mode, charset=charset, tags=tags)
File "/usr/bin/reportbug", line 182, in handle_editing
editor, charset)
File "/usr/lib/python3/dist-packages/reportbug/ui/gtk2_ui.py", line 1561, in
func
op = klass(parent)
File "/usr/lib/python3/dist-packages/reportbug/ui/gtk2_ui.py", line 539, in
__init__
self.widget = self.create_widget()
File "/usr/lib/python3/dist-packages/reportbug/ui/gtk2_ui.py", line 1173, in
create_widget
expander = Gtk.Expander("Other system information")
TypeError: GObject.__init__() takes exactly 0 arguments (1 given)
Instaling libcanberra-gtk-module looks like solves this error, so I think
reportbug must have libcanberra-gtk-module
as runtime depenedency. But other error rises trying report bug:
TypeError: Couldn't find foreign struct converter for 'cairo.Context'
Some other dependencies are missing?
Please fix reportbug runtime dependencies.
